区間の駅情報
Attention!
This page has not been translated into English yet.
It is possible that some parts of description may contains old information.
Please see Japanese Documents if you need the latest and accurate information.
経路シリアライズデータの区間から、停車駅一覧を取得します。 なお、停車駅の取得には列車を確定する必要があるため、平均待ち時間による探索の経路シリアライズデータは利用できません。
GET /v1/{format}/course/station
parameters
Name | Type | Description |
---|---|---|
format | string | レスポンスのデータ形式の指定。必須 Values: - xml: xml形式のデータ - json: json形式のデータ ※クエリパラメータではなくパスに値を指定します。 |
key | string | アクセスキーの指定。必須 |
serializeData | string | 経路シリアライズデータ。必須 |
checkEngineVersion | string | 完全な経路シリアライズデータの再現を行う場合は、シリアライズデータ作成時のエンジンバージョンと再現時のエンジンバージョンが同一かのチェックを有効にします。エンジンバージョンが異なる場合は、エラーを返します。省略可。 指定できる値: - true: チェックする - false: チェックしない Default: true |
sectionIndex | int | 区間インデックス。必須 |
sectionOnly | string | 停車駅取得の範囲。省略可 Values: - true: 区間のみ - false: 全体 Default: true 詳しくはこちらを参照。 |
sectionOnly
sectionOnlyで指定できる、停車駅取得の範囲についてです。
池袋(13:00)―山手線→(13:08)新宿(13:12)―中央線→(13:29)三鷹
という経路で、区間インデックスに"2"(=新宿三鷹間)を指定した場合、その区間の中央線の列車は、
東京[始発](12:58)――――(13:12)新宿(13:12)====(13:29)三鷹(13:29)――――(13:51)立川[終点]
になります。二重線部分が、経路に含まれる区間です。
このとき、sectionOnlyがtrueの場合は、経路の区間である新宿三鷹間(二重線の部分)の停車駅を取得できます。
secttionOnlyがfalseの場合は、区間の前後(始発の東京から終点の立川まで)を含む停車駅を取得できます。
response
Name | Description |
---|---|
ResultSet / apiVersion | WebAPIバージョン |
ResultSet / engineVersion | エンジンバージョン |
ResultSet / Line / index | 区間インデックス |
ResultSet / Line / ArrivalState / Datetime | 到着時刻を表す要素。 Format: hh:mm:ss+09:00 |
ResultSet / Line / ArrivalState / Datetime | 運行日判定。 Values: - today: 日時通り - yesterday: 前日 |
ResultSet / Line / ArrivalState / Datetime | 出発時刻を表す要素。 Format: hh:mm:ss+09:00 |
ResultSet / Line / ArrivalState / Datetime | 運行日判定。 Values: - today: 日時通り - yesterday: 前日 |
ResultSet / Point / index | 地点インデックス |
ResultSet / Point / GeoPoint / gcs | 測地系 |
ResultSet / Point / GeoPoint / lati | 緯度 Format: 度.分.秒.100分の1秒 |
ResultSet / Point / GeoPoint / lati_d | 緯度 Format: 度 |
ResultSet / Point / GeoPoint / longi | 経度 Format: 度.分.秒.100分の1秒 |
ResultSet / Point / GeoPoint / longi_d | 経度 Format: 度 |
ResultSet / Point / Prefecture / code | 都道府県コード |
ResultSet / Point / Prefecture / Name | 都道府県の名称 |
ResultSet / Point / Station / code | 駅コード |
ResultSet / Point / Station / Name | 駅の名称 |
ResultSet / Point / Station / Type | 交通種別 |
ResultSet / Point / Station / Yomi | 読みかな |
example
GET /v1/xml/course/station?key=アクセスキーを入力してください&serializeData=SHlUczAxLjAwLjA0rAQBAAAAJFEzAQIAAQAAAAAACAAB_38C__cDAAAAAAAAAAEAj1gAANVYAAAAAAAACgCBAAABMgIADQAPJFEzAa0DAAC0AwAAAgABAAEAAQABAAEAAAAAAAAA--T3221233232319:F3321122120:A23121141:--c003197761417cfffa1afc00cbbb2594d43f3041§ionIndex=1
<?xml version="1.0" encoding="UTF-8"?>
<ResultSet apiVersion="1.14.0.0" engineVersion="201404_01a">
<Point index="1">
<Prefecture code="13">
<Name>東京都</Name>
</Prefecture>
<GeoPoint gcs="tokyo" lati_d="35.702110" longi_d="139.653027" lati="35.42.7.59" longi="139.39.10.89"/>
<Station code="22671">
<Name>高円寺</Name>
<Yomi>こうえんじ</Yomi>
<Type>train</Type>
</Station>
</Point>
<Line index="1">
<DepartureState>
<Datetime operation="today">15:41:00+09:00</Datetime>
</DepartureState>
<ArrivalState>
<Datetime operation="today">15:43:00+09:00</Datetime>
</ArrivalState>
</Line>
<Point index="2">
<Prefecture code="13">
<Name>東京都</Name>
</Prefecture>
<GeoPoint gcs="tokyo" lati_d="35.702582" longi_d="139.669166" lati="35.42.9.29" longi="139.40.9.0"/>
<Station code="22849">
<Name>中野(東京都)</Name>
<Yomi>なかの</Yomi>
<Type>train</Type>
</Station>
</Point>
<Line index="2">
<DepartureState>
<Datetime operation="today">15:43:00+09:00</Datetime>
</DepartureState>
<ArrivalState>
<Datetime operation="today">15:48:00+09:00</Datetime>
</ArrivalState>
</Line>
<Point index="3">
<Prefecture code="13">
<Name>東京都</Name>
</Prefecture>
<GeoPoint gcs="tokyo" lati_d="35.6875" longi_d="139.703055" lati="35.41.15.0" longi="139.42.11.0"/>
<Station code="22741">
<Name>新宿</Name>
<Yomi>しんじゅく</Yomi>
<Type>train</Type>
</Station>
</Point>
</ResultSet>
GET /v1/json/course/station?key=アクセスキーを入力してください&serializeData=SHlUczAxLjAwLjA0rAQBAAAAJFEzAQIAAQAAAAAACAAB_38C__cDAAAAAAAAAAEAj1gAANVYAAAAAAAACgCBAAABMgIADQAPJFEzAa0DAAC0AwAAAgABAAEAAQABAAEAAAAAAAAA--T3221233232319:F3321122120:A23121141:--c003197761417cfffa1afc00cbbb2594d43f3041§ionIndex=1
{
"ResultSet": {
"apiVersion": "1.14.0.0",
"engineVersion": "201404_01a",
"Point": [
{
"Prefecture": {
"code": "13",
"Name": "東京都"
},
"GeoPoint": {
"gcs": "tokyo",
"lati_d": "35.702110",
"longi_d": "139.653027",
"lati": "35.42.7.59",
"longi": "139.39.10.89"
},
"Station": {
"code": "22671",
"Name": "高円寺",
"Yomi": "こうえんじ",
"Type": "train"
}
},
{
"Prefecture": {
"code": "13",
"Name": "東京都"
},
"GeoPoint": {
"gcs": "tokyo",
"lati_d": "35.702582",
"longi_d": "139.669166",
"lati": "35.42.9.29",
"longi": "139.40.9.0"
},
"Station": {
"code": "22849",
"Name": "中野(東京都)",
"Yomi": "なかの",
"Type": "train"
}
},
{
"Prefecture": {
"code": "13",
"Name": "東京都"
},
"GeoPoint": {
"gcs": "tokyo",
"lati_d": "35.6875",
"longi_d": "139.703055",
"lati": "35.41.15.0",
"longi": "139.42.11.0"
},
"Station": {
"code": "22741",
"Name": "新宿",
"Yomi": "しんじゅく",
"Type": "train"
}
}
],
"Line": [
{
"DepartureState": {
"Datetime": {
"text": "15:41:00+09:00",
"operation": "today"
}
},
"ArrivalState": {
"Datetime": {
"text": "15:43:00+09:00",
"operation": "today"
}
}
},
{
"DepartureState": {
"Datetime": {
"text": "15:43:00+09:00",
"operation": "today"
}
},
"ArrivalState": {
"Datetime": {
"text": "15:48:00+09:00",
"operation": "today"
}
}
}
]
}
}